I want to deepen light of Islam among my people: Oluwo of Iwo

Oluwo of Iwo land in Osun State, Oba Abdulrasheed Akanbi; Saudi Arabian Deputy Minister of Islamic Affairs, Da’Awah and Guidance, Sheikh Awad Bin Sabti Al Anzi (m) with the Nigerian participants of the Guests of the Custodian of the Holy Mosques

•Says he is a firm believer in Almighty Allah

+ Why he uprooted 800-year-old deity from Iwo

The paramount ruler of Iwoland and Oluwo of Iwo, Oba Abdulrasheed Akanbi, has declared that his mission is to move his people in the ancient town from darkness to light.

The monarch stated that this explains why he uprooted all deities in his kingdom, noting he is a happy believer in one God.

Oba Abdulrasheed made this remark during an interview with Muslim News in Mina, the Kingdom of Saudi Arabia, on the sidelines of the 2024 Hajj.

The prominent Yoruba monarch in Southwest Nigeria is one of the over 1.8 million pilgrims that performed hajj, a vital pillar of Islam in Saudi Arabia, this year.

He has been a firm and vocal voice in condemning the worship of deities, which is a common trend in Yorubaland.

He disclosed in the live interview with Muslim News that his participation in this year’s hajj under Dr. Bilal Sirajudeen Al-Asrau-led Inaayatullah Travels and Tours Limited further underlines his commitment to Islam and the worship of one God (Allah).

“I want to move my people from darkness into light and that is why I removed all deities. It is not about worshipping god of the sun, god of thunder. It is to worship just one God. It is confusing to say you want to worship other gods,” Oluwo said in the interview.

He noted that he uprooted an 800-year-old deity to stop his people from living in fear because it was believed to been responsible for killing community folks.

“I removed an 800-year-old deity that they said was killing our people. Why will a deity want to save our people and it is killing? Something that would save you shouldn’t be killing you; it means we are living in fear,” he said.

God is indivisible – Oluwo

The Oluwo affirmed the oneness of God irrespective of the various names adopted by different cultures and societies.

According to him, the worship of deities is born out of ignorance of the old, dark ages.

“In Islamic language, we call God Allah. In Yorubaland we call him Olodumare. In Hausa we call him Ubangiji. In Igbo, they call him Chineke, but it’s the same one God.

“When you talk about deity worship, it is universal. It is ignorance of the old dark, ages and people don’t know. Now we know. One God that connects the whole world, to China, India, Indonesia, anywhere it is one God.

“I am happy to be among the believers of one God. Jesus (Prophet Isa), Abraham, Moses, all the way to Adam, were believers of one God. So, our forefathers, Oduduwa, were believers of one God. All these deities that we have now, they worshipped one God. Sango worshipped God Almighty. Ogun worshipped God Almighty. Oduduwa worshipped God Almighty. Oduduwa did not worship any deity except one God which in Arabic means Allah.

“Deity worshipping is of the dark ages; slavery and we are not slaves. Worshipping of one God is the supreme. To be protected, to be greater in life, to have more wisdom, only through him (one God) you have direct access. If I want to go through a deity, will I go through the deity of Taiwan? Does he know me? If I want to go through Ogun (god of Iron). Ogun is from Ekiti, not Iwo. How can I be praying to an Ekiti man who doesn’t know me.

“Ogun will always take care of his people there before he even takes care of the people he doesn’t know. Sango is from Oyo. Why will an Iwo man worship an Oyo man? So, we all go to one God Almighty and I came here to serve that God.”

Urges Nigerians to eschew worship of deities

Oba Akanbi urged Nigerians to eschew the worship of deities and rely solely on God for the country to be able to harness its resources and achieve the level of development in Saudi Arabia.

“May God Bless Nigeria the way he blessed Saudi. The highest blessing is to know one God. This is the only country where people come in the time of Hajj. We will never be poor if we go back to one God Almighty. When you have one God you would never miss the right path,” he said.
